At V-ALUE, we build investor-grade feasibility studies for clients across Egypt, Saudi Arabia, the Gulf, and Africa — spanning agriculture, real estate, industrial, and technology projects. As we grow, we're looking for a Financial Analyst to take ownership of the financial modeling and analysis that sits at the heart of every study.

━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━

🎯 WHAT YOU'LL DO

  • Build complete, formula-driven financial models in Excel
  • Structure project costs — both fixed and variable (salaries, rent, marketing, operating costs, raw materials, shipping & customs)
  • Define capital structure, founding-period costs, financing/loan schedules, and reserves
  • Calculate revenues based on production capacity and pricing strategy
  • Prepare estimated budgets and the three core financial statements: Income Statement, Balance Sheet, and Cash Flow

  • Run the full investment evaluation — NPV, IRR, ROI, Payback Period, Break-even, Profitability Index, and Sensitivity Analysis
  • Review and verify every figure before delivery (accuracy is non-negotiable)
